Warzone Season 4 has finally arrived, and AP Activision has listened to the community feedback, implementing several much-anticipated gameplay changes. This article will provide a comprehensive overview of the highly-anticipated seasonal update, discussing its release date, new features, and the impact it is expected to have on the game.

  1. Start Date of Warzone Season 4: Warzone Season 4 is set to commence on Wednesday, June 14, 2023, at 9 AM PT / 12 PM ET / 5 PM BST. This date coincides with the expiration of the Season 3 Battle Pass, as indicated by the in-game timer, confirming Activision’s official announcement.
  2. Introduction of New Resurgence Map: In Season 4, players will be introduced to a new map called Vondel, set in the Netherlands. This urban environment provides a small-scale battleground with 70 player lobbies. Within Vondel, players can explore various buildings and utilize multiple waterways to escape intense gunfights. Initially, Resurgence support will be available on this map, but a standard battle royale mode is expected to be added in the future. Furthermore, COD insider CharlieIntel predicts that Vondel will eventually support DMZ, marking the first time in Warzone’s history that two standard battle royale maps will be in rotation.
  3. Increase in Maximum Health: One significant change in Season 4 involves a boost to player health. The maximum health has been increased from 100 to 150, resulting in a total of 300 health for a fully armored player. This alteration, as highlighted by IceManIsaac, is expected to reduce the time-to-kill (TTK) speed by approximately 20%, enabling players to have a better chance of escaping gunfights. Moreover, this adjustment will require players to land more shots to eliminate enemies, ultimately raising the skill threshold. The true impact of this change will only be known once the update goes live.
  4. Removal of AI from Strongholds: In the Season 4 update, AI enemies have been eliminated from Strongholds. While players will still encounter bots at Blacksite locations, they will no longer have to contend with pesky enemies while capturing Strongholds. Additionally, squads will now have the opportunity to recapture Strongholds throughout a match, adding a dynamic element to gameplay.
  5. Introduction of Lockdown LTM Mode: Warzone Season 4 will introduce a new limited-time mode (LTM) called Lockdown, specifically designed for the Vondel map. This mode takes inspiration from the Multiplayer mode Hardpoint, where teams of four players compete to capture and hold various zones across Vondel. Instead of solely focusing on being the last squad standing, victory in Lockdown is determined by successfully securing and defending these zones. Importantly, custom loadouts will be available right from the start of matches, offering players strategic advantages.
